People on the American political left would probably classify Sandy Simpson and Mike Oppenheimer as being on the religious right. Regardless of where Simpson and Oppenheimer would place themselves, they are clearly on one side of a key bifurcation in American Christianity: they believe that evangelical Christians should be honest. In the footage below, Sandy Simpson and Mike Oppenheimer describe writing letters to Ted Haggard - after he had become head of the National Association of Evangelicals - accusing Haggard of being in C. Peter Wagner's New Apostolic Reformation. Haggard denied the charge and claimed not to know what Wagner's NAR was. Simpson and Oppenheimer also present footage showing Haggard, from his pulpit, describing his working relationship with C. Peter Wagner.

But it was unnecessary. In fact, Ted Haggard had written quite openly of his association with Peter Wagner, in Haggard's 1998 book The Life Giving Church:

"Peter Wagner regularly writes and speaks about the New Apostolic Reformation. He has accurately recognized the changes as so dramatic that they are creating an actual reformation within the body of Christ." [page 44, The Life Giving Church (1998, Gospel Light Publications]. On page 35, of his book, Haggard describes a 1992 meeting in Upland, California, that was the beginning of his relationship with Peter Wagner:

"When I arrived, I met Luis Bush, Dick Eastman, Peter and Doris Wagner and several other recognized leaders. From that meeting, New Life Church formed its mission for the 1990s-to support Luis Bush generally and Peter and Doris Wagner specifically... a calling that led to the creation of the World Prayer Center and much more.  We as a team coordinated the Prayer Through the Window series that had 22,500,000 participants in 1993; 36,700,000 participants in 1995; over 40,000,000 in 1997." Although they are evangelical Protestant Christians on the right leaning side, they seem to disdain dominionism probably as much as the left leaning Christians, and other people who support Talk2Action. (They and the websites they are linked to also rail against many of the TBN and other Religious Right celebrities, especially the New Apostolic Reformation, Rick Warren, etc.) They think Dominionism is The New Christian Fascism and also that it is unscriptural,heretical, and full of apostasy and leading many Christians astray: http://www.deceptioninthechurch.com/christianfascism.html (Sandy Simpson states in this article: "What is the end result of this Christian fascism? Ultimately it will be the same result as Islamic Fascism, Nazism and any other totalitarian structure based on religious fervor." ) also see http://www.deceptioninthechurch.com/dominionismexposed.html

Yup, Oppenheimer and Simpson are within a community of what I call "antidominionist Evangelicals"--generally evangelical and even occasionally outright fundamentalist, but VERY much against "Christian Nationalism" as a whole and NAR dominionism in particular.

Ironically, it's probably sites like Let Us Reason and Deception In The Church that are the most vocal opponents of the NAR (and generally have had the best info on what is actively promoted in NAR churches, aside from the horse's mouth and walkaways who've seen it from the inside); generally, they're trying very hard to keep their flocks from being targeted by this (and they are targeted EXTREMELY aggressively, even more so than most Christian groups).
